Hi I'm new to the Jag world but believe it will probably linked to your AAV, auxilary air valve. located at the rear left of your engine with fairly large hoses leading from the left air cleaner and back into the left manifold. it has a wax pellet driven piston and this is renowned for sticking. If only partly open it will not give you good cold idle speed and when warm it will give you high idle.
